You know there is no place on the planet I love more than Los Angeles. Actually, I am a late bloomer, as I based my love for America on the Eastern coast. New York seemed to be the center of my universe, I felt at home in every New England state and fell for summering in Long Island from a very early age.

But then we spent three months in Hollywood. We lived in a beautiful little house in the hills off Laurel Canyon, with a great view and different winding roads down to Sunset Boulevard, and I started to read every book I could get my hands on about that area. Most of them talked about a certain moment in time when music and art met acting and directing - it was my very private "Once Upon A Time In Hollywood".

Now there is another one to fuel my desire - "Everybody Thought We Are Crazy" by Mark Rozzo. It is about the very special relationship between Brooke Hayward and Dennis Hopper - and it is also about that very moment in Los Angeles.

The book is so excitingly entertaining I could not stop reading until I reached those more than 120 pages of acknowledgments and notes (almost a quarter of the book) in the end. Also fascinating to read how many people you have to thank these days after you have finished your work.
